According to the phenomenon of severe waste of irrigation ,This paper research the four parts'investment and annual operating costs (including pumping station, Water pipe ,reservoir and distribution system of water supply) of the irrigation system. In order to achieve annual cost of minimum. The main content of this paper and research results are as follows :(1)Various types of pumping stations are discussed in detail. And different water sources, water level, topographic and geological conditions such as the specific type can be used.(2)Coordinated Regulation of the pump (pump frequency control and regulation of combination valve) and simple frequency control in improving pump efficiency, both from the theoretical analysis and examples demonstrate, demonstrate synergistic regulation is better than simple frequency control The adjustment method.(3)Grade water pumping station on the single-and multi-grade water pumping station for energy analysis and comparison, are the same way as in the case of irrigation, the energy required for the same two ways better than the single-stage and carrying water. Classification methods for reservoir and single station classification discussed the water supply for water in the form discussed in detail to establish the form used in this paper(4)Four major parts of the system of investment analysis, investment function to establish the system, while the system's power costs and other costs to establish the system in operation cost function. According to the two functions, combined with engineering economics in the establishment of minimum criteria for classification of single station reservoir optimization model, and discussed methods of solving the model.(5)Diameter water pipelines established economic model, with the differential method to solve the model, by the general formula of economic diameter.
